杜英等树种对盐雾胁迫的反应及其生理特性研究

摘  要:
以饱和 Na Cl溶液模拟盐雾胁迫 ,对杜英等 11个树种在盆栽 (其中的 7个树种 )和离体条件下的叶片和芽进行处理 ,通过对盐害症状及其时间极限的观察 ,结合叶片叶绿素含量、游离脯氨酸含量、超氧化物歧化酶 (SOD)活性、丙二醛 (MDA)含量等生理指标的测定 ,发现耐盐雾性的强弱依次为成熟叶组织 >嫩叶组织 >芽组织 ,盆栽条件下叶片耐盐雾性强于离体状况 ,阔叶树类耐盐雾性强于针叶树类 ,而 7个参试树种耐盐雾性强弱的综合排序依次为杨梅 >木荷 >杜英 >二次结实板栗 >湿地松 >枫香 >马尾松

Studies on respondent of some tree species as Elaeocarpus decipiens to stress of salt fog and its physiological characteristics

摘  要:
Leaf blades of 11 species of trees, such as Elaeocarpus decipiens, on conditions of separation and pot culture, were treated with saturated solution of sodium chloride to simulate stress of salt fog. From observation of symptoms of salt damage and time limitation and determination of physiological indexes, including chlorophyll content, free proline content, SOD activity and MDA content, the results showed that the order of salt fog tolerance of different tissues was that leaf >tinder leaf >bud. Salt fog tolerance of the leaf blades cultured in pot was higher than that in vitro. Salt fog tolerance of broad leaved trees was higher than that of coniferous trees. The order of salt fog tolerance of the treated seven species of trees was that Myrica rubra > Schima superba> Elaeocarpus decipiens> Castanea mollissima cv. ercijieshibanli> Pinus elliottii Engelm> Liquidamber formosana> Pinus massoniana.
